What is the L gear in an automatic transmission car?
1 Answers
Automatic transmission car's L gear is the low gear. The L gear can enable the car to use engine power for braking when going downhill on long slopes, and fully utilize the engine's torque for climbing when going uphill. Automatic transmission refers to the car's automatic gear shifting mechanism, where the control system of the automatic transmission automatically selects the appropriate gear based on the engine's speed and load while driving, replacing the driver's subjective judgment of timing and gear shifting operations.
